"The Gibbous Moon"

Tonight the gibbous moon shined bright
Like catharsis for my infinite thoughts

Touched by natural chords, he
Called me above dark treetops
Amid cerulean skies.
As if, I belong with them, among myriad and myriad of stars,
He drew me closer, ever nearer
